Factors Influencing Battery Life in DIY Security Systems
Battery life in DIY security systems depends on several factors:
- Battery Type: Lithium-ion, alkaline, or rechargeable batteries each have different longevity profiles.
- Sensor Usage: Frequent motion detection or video recording can drain batteries faster.
- Power Management: Systems with efficient power management features tend to last longer.
- Environmental Conditions: Extreme temperatures can affect battery performance.
